Orlando to San Antonio

Updated: 28 May 2026

San Antonio is located approximately 1,700 kilometers from Orlando. The most practical way to travel is by flying from Orlando International Airport to San Antonio International Airport, often requiring a connection. Driving involves taking I-10 West through the Gulf Coast states, a journey that takes about 17 hours of pure driving time. You will pass through major cities like Mobile, Baton Rouge, and Houston. San Antonio is famous for its rich history and the iconic River Walk.

Total Distance: Driving distance 1,750 km; Air distance 1,500 km.

Things to Do in San Antonio
1
The Alamo
Historic mission and fortress site. It is a symbol of Texas independence and a must-visit landmark.
2
San Antonio River Walk
Network of walkways along the San Antonio River. Lined with restaurants, shops, and historic sites.
3
San Antonio Missions
UNESCO World Heritage site featuring four historic Spanish missions. Great for history enthusiasts.
4
Tower of the Americas
Observation tower offering 360-degree views of the city. Visit the revolving restaurant for a unique dining experience.
